Find all solutions to the equation in the interval [0, 2π). sin 2x - sin 4x = 0 I NEED HELP I DON'T UNDERSTAND THIS CRAP.

sin(2x) + sin(4x) = 0 sin(2x) + 2sin(2x)cos(2x) = 0 sin(2x)[1 + 2cos(2x)] = 0 sin(2x) = 0 or 2cos(2x) = -1 -> cos(2x) = -1/2 when sin(2x) = 0 2x = 0, pi, 2pi, 3pi x = 0, pi/2, pi, 3pi/2 when cos(2x) = -1/2 2x = 2pi/3, 4pi/3, 8pi/3, 10pi/3 x = pi/3, 2pi/3, 4pi/3, 5pi/3 so x = 0, pi/2, pi, 3pi/2 , pi/3, 2pi/3, 4pi/3, 5pi/3 @jim_thompson5910 is thsi correct?
